(VOVWORLD) - Vietnam is a top partner of Malaysia in the region, said Malaysian Prime Minister Anwar Ibrahim at a working breakfast with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h on Wednesday, while attending the 2nd ASEAN Future Forum in Hanoi.

The two leaders highlighted the development of bilateral ties, agreed to strengthen delegation exchanges and contacts at all levels and across multiple channels, and organize the 8th meeting of the Vietnam-Malaysia Joint Commission for Economic, Technical and Scientific Cooperation this year.
They intend to soon approve an action program to realize the Comprehensive Strategic Partnership for the 2025-2028 period and work toward the signing of a Memorandum of Understanding on cooperation on Halal.
The two will expand cooperation on the digital economy, the green economy, a just energy transition, science, technology, innovation, smart agriculture, e-government, and cybersecurity.
The two reaffirmed their commitment to working closely together and with other ASEAN nations to build a cohesive ASEAN, strengthen intra-ASEAN cooperation, and reinforce ASEAN’s central role in addressing regional strategic challenges.
